Chromium (Cr) Micron Powder (99.9%, 100 Mesh)
Chromium (Cr) Micron Powder is a high-purity metallic powder with a particle size of 100 mesh and a purity of 99.9%. With its high hardness (Mohs 9), excellent corrosion resistance, and high melting point (1875 °C), chromium powder is widely used in alloy production, catalysts, coatings, and specialized industrial processes.
Its cubic body-centered crystal structure (BCC) provides superior mechanical stability and wear resistance, making it a valuable raw material in metallurgy, stainless steel production, and industrial catalysts. The fine micron size ensures effective dispersion and uniformity in both powder metallurgy and chemical applications.
Technical Properties
-
Chemical Symbol: Cr
-
Purity: 99.9%
-
Particle Size: 100 mesh
-
CAS Number: 7440-47-3
-
Density: 7.19 g/cm³
-
Melting Point: 1875 °C
-
Boiling Point: 2475 °C
-
Coefficient of Expansion (20 °C): 6.2 × 10⁻⁶
-
Mohs Hardness (20 °C): 9
-
Electrical Resistivity: 12.9 µΩ·cm
-
Crystal Structure: Cubic, Body-Centered (BCC)
-
Form: Powder
Applications
Alloys & Metallurgy
-
Key raw material in the production of stainless steels and specialty alloys.
-
Improves hardness, wear resistance, and corrosion resistance in high-performance metals.
Catalysis & Chemical Processes
-
Used as a catalyst in chemical reactions and industrial manufacturing.
-
Applied in surface treatments and protective coatings.
Industrial & Engineering
-
Utilized in general manufacturing, powder metallurgy, and thermal spray coatings.
-
Suitable for applications requiring abrasion resistance and high-temperature durability.
